Marsha P. Johnson (a self-identified transvestite and drag queen who later embraced trans identity) and Sylvia Rivera (a Latina trans woman and co-founder of STAR—Street Transvestite Action Revolutionaries) were not merely participants; they were architects of the riot. In an era when “homophile” organizations encouraged gay men and lesbians to dress conservatively and assimilate, Johnson and Rivera represented the fringe—the poor, the homeless, the gender-nonconforming.
